Deputy Head of Paktia Provincial Council Killed in Attack

Ayub Gharwal, the deputy head of Paktia Provincial Council, was killed in an attack by unknown armed men in Gardez city, the provincial center, on Saturday morning, Paktia governor Halim Fedaee said. 

Gharwal was on his way to the Paktia University when he came under attack by unknown armed men in Boland Manzel area in Gardez city, Fedaee said.

He added that Gharwal was wounded in the attack and sustained to his injuries in the provincial hospital. 

Paktia police said an investigated has started into the incident.

President Ashraf Ghani in a statement condemned the attack on Ayub Gharwal and assigned a team to probe the incident. 

Ghani said that the Afghan forces fight against “terrorists and criminals” will continue. 

He called on the Taliban to agree on a humanitarian ceasefire that is the demand of all Afghans.
